Розв’язані приклади
Читач знайде в посібнику загалом 47 розв’язаних прикладів із питання програмування додатків для Windows із використанням функцій Windows API. Приклади представлені у середовищі розробки Borland C ++ Builder.
Звичайна ціна Звичайна 10,34 євро
Ми відправляємо протягом 14 днів
Рекомендовані заголовки та збірки
Детальніше про книгу
Читач знайде в посібнику загалом 47 розв’язаних прикладів із питання програмування додатків для Windows із використанням функцій Windows API. Приклади представлені у середовищі розробки Borland C ++ Builder.
У першому розділі представлена основна робота середовища розробки Borland C ++ Builder. Показує елементарну роботу з компонентами (редагування властивостей, генерація подій) та обробку повідомлень. У другому розділі наведено більш просунуті приклади, зосереджені головним чином на малюванні області вікна, використанні таймера та керуванні меню. У третьому розділі йдеться про програми програмування із створеними користувачем діалоговими вікнами, використання загальних діалогових вікон та програм MDI. Четверта глава демонструє використання буфера обміну, роботу потоків, ресурсів та системного реєстру. У п'ятому розділі пояснюється використання методів координатного відображення, використання областей для інверсії зображення та обмеження площі малювання. Шостий розділ демонструє використання динамічних бібліотек, які представляють собою стос зображень або представляють загальноприйнятні функції. Сьомий розділ стосується програмування багатопоточних додатків. З простого прикладу ми переходимо до вирішення проблем, пов'язаних із синхронізацією потоків або процесів. У главі 8 показано обробку файлів. На додаток до основного використання функції CreateFile для перерахування доступних портів комп'ютера, за допомогою виводу допоміжної консолі ми переходимо до асинхронних операцій з файлами та методів відображення файлів.
Цей підручник створений для підтримки викладання предмету Програмування за допомогою Win API у Політехнічному університеті в Йіглаві. Їх версія даних (джерело) НЕ буде доступна для розв’язаних прикладів, оскільки мета полягає в тому, щоб навчити студентів складати програму відповідно до цього тексту (ілюстративні інструкції), а не просто копіювати її.